Learn more about Rose →Testosterone helps maintain lean muscle tissue, and its decline during menopause contributes to the natural loss of muscle mass that accelerates after age 50. Women may notice they can't lift what they used to, or that their arms and legs look less defined even without weight changes. This muscle loss affects metabolism since muscle tissue burns more calories at rest than fat tissue.
Testosterone influences energy levels and drive in women, not just physical energy but mental motivation too. As levels drop, many women describe feeling like they've lost their 'get up and go' or that tasks that once felt manageable now seem overwhelming. This isn't laziness or depression — it's a real physiological change that affects daily functioning.
Testosterone directly affects sexual desire and arousal in women, contributing to libido alongside estrogen. When testosterone declines, women often experience not just reduced interest in sex, but also decreased sensitivity and responsiveness. This change can be distressing and affect intimate relationships, but it's a normal part of hormonal aging.
Testosterone influences mood regulation and emotional stability through its effects on neurotransmitters in the brain. Declining levels can contribute to increased irritability, mood swings, or a general sense of feeling 'flat' emotionally. While estrogen gets most attention for menopause mood changes, testosterone's role is increasingly recognized by researchers.
Testosterone receptors exist throughout the brain, and the hormone plays a role in cognitive function, particularly executive thinking and decision-making. Some women notice decreased mental sharpness, difficulty concentrating, or feeling less decisive as testosterone levels drop. These cognitive changes often overlap with estrogen-related brain fog but have their own distinct pattern.
While estrogen gets the spotlight for bone health, testosterone also contributes to bone strength and density in women. Declining testosterone accelerates bone loss during menopause, adding to the risk of osteoporosis. This is particularly important for women's long-term health since fracture risk increases significantly in the years following menopause.
Testosterone helps regulate where the body stores fat and how easily it builds muscle. As levels decline, many women notice a shift toward more abdominal fat storage and difficulty maintaining their previous body composition even with the same diet and exercise routine. This isn't about vanity — abdominal fat carries higher health risks than fat stored elsewhere.
Testosterone influences personality traits like competitiveness, assertiveness, and willingness to take risks. Some women notice they feel less driven to compete or advocate for themselves as testosterone declines, which can affect professional and personal situations. This subtle change in personality can be confusing since it develops gradually over time.
Testosterone affects hair follicles on the scalp, and its decline can contribute to hair thinning or changes in hair texture during menopause. While estrogen loss is the primary driver of menopausal hair changes, testosterone's role becomes more apparent when levels drop significantly. Some women notice their hair becomes finer or grows more slowly than before.
